The Belt Railway Company of Chicago - Company Profile

The Belt Railway Company of Chicago is the largest intermediate switching terminal railroad in the United States, boasting a 28-mile mainline route and more than 300 miles of switching tracks. With approximately 450 employees, this established company has been in operation since 1882. Its strategic location allows it to interchange with every railroad serving the Chicago rail hub. The Belt's Clearing Yards cover a 5.5-mile distance and 786 acres, supporting over 250 miles of track.
